Jialgaria Population - Barddhaman, West Bengal

Jialgaria is a medium size village located in Purbasthali - I Block of Barddhaman district, West Bengal with total 132 families residing. The Jialgaria village has population of 580 of which 292 are males while 288 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Jialgaria village population of children with age 0-6 is 77 which makes up 13.28 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Jialgaria village is 986 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Jialgaria as per census is 1265, higher than West Bengal average of 956.

Jialgaria village has higher liter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Jialgaria village was 82.50 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Jialgaria Male literacy stands at 86.82 % while female literacy rate was 77.96 %.

Caste Factor

There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) and Schedule Tribe(ST) in Jialgaria village of Barddhaman district.

Work Profile

In Jialgaria village out of total population, 201 were engaged in work activities. 14.93 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 85.07 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months.
